After the accident at the Fukushima Dai-ichi (1F) Nuclear Power Plant (NPP), the Japanese Government referred to “Enhancement of instrumentation to identify the status of the reactors and PCVs”, in the report of Japanese government to the IAEA ministerial conference in June 2011. Moreover, the Nuclear and Industrial Safety Agency gave the provisions, “Ensuring reliability of instrumentation during accidents” and “Enhancement of surveillance capability of the status of the NPPs”, in March 2012. In response to these provisions, the research and development of a monitoring system for NPPs situations during a severe accident started in November 2012. The R&D has been carried out following five-year plan from fiscal 2012 to 2016, and is composed of the three objectives, i.e., i) Radiation-resistant monitoring camera; ii) Radiation-resistant in-water transmission system; and iii) Heat-resistant signal cable. In this paper, the progress situations of above mentioned three items by the end of FY2015 is introduced.
